The patient presented fever and severe anemia after orthotopic liver transplantation. Diagnosis was made only after the review of donor characteristics. Although a high parasitemia was found at the moment of diagnosis, the treatment with quinine and doxycycline was successful. Donor epidemiology should always be considered for a prompt diagnosis of rare tropical diseases in the graft recipients. %B Liver Transpl %V 12 %P 674 - 6 %8 Apr %G eng %N 4 %M 16555320 %R 10.1002/lt.20730
